About 17 Beechdene Road
17 Beechdene Road is a three-bedroom mid-terrace house in Liverpool (L4 2SU). It has a recorded floor area of 84 m² (around 904 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band A. The latest certificate (February 2026) shows a D (score 68),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. When first surveyed in August 2013 the rating was E,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, roof efficiency dropped from Good to Average and window efficiency dropped from Average to Poor.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 86), a 2-band jump. This certificate was lodged in the last six months, so the rating reflects current condition.
Today's modelled estimate of £133,000 is 29.1% above the 2022 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£114/sq ft) was about 47.1%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Sold July 2022 for £103,000. That sale was during the post-pandemic price surge, when transactions cleared materially above pre-2020 trend.
